San Francisco Bartenders Unite to Help Tony Devencenzi
Fundraiser at Enrico’s on January 5th  Raises the
      Issue of Affordable Health Insurance

San Francisco, CA--December 29, 2008—The United States Bartenders
Guild, San Francisco Chapter (USBG-SF) and friends and family of Tony
Devencenzi have united to put together a benefit to raise funds to
defray Tony’s rising medical costs.  An affable barman at The Clock
Bar, Tony was struck by a car on Sunday December 14, 2008. He is in
stable condition and is expected to recover entirely over time;
however, his lack of health insurance and loss of work time only
equates to escalating bills.

The USBG-SF established a Bartender Relief Fund earlier this year to
help uninsured bartenders in times of need.

“In the past couple of years we have seen a few of our colleagues
suffer traumatic situations with no insurance and loss of work,” stated
USBG Vice President H. Joseph Ehrmann. “Sadly, we did not expect to
use the funds we have raised so soon after establishing the fund.  The
need for affordable health insurance is once again brought to light
amongst career bartenders.”

                          About the USBG:

The U.S.B.G. is an association of bartenders who come together to
share their common interest: the craft of mixology.

Our Guild is made up of exceptional bartenders who take great pride in
the cocktails we serve. At every opportunity we use only the freshest
ingredients and quality spirits to craft a well-balanced, professional
product.
